Abstract

A kind of magnetic floats engineering evacuation platform installation chassis, and it is related to a kind of magnetic and floats engineering evacuation platform installation apparatus field, refers in particular to one kind and is used for medium-and low-speed maglev engineering evacuation platform steel structure member auxiliary installing device.Auxiliary positioning wheel, castor moves on magnetic levitation track, auxiliary positioning wheel is close to move on inwall on the inside of magnetic levitation track, two, front castor drives drive device, drive device is made up of motor, chain, castor gear, and about center position installs universal knot on montant, it is universal to tie link lifting arm, lifting arm top sets pulley, steel wire rope with suspension hook is connected on hoist engine by pulley and montant, control cabinet is separately set in mobility framework side, and control cabinet is to be electrically connected with hoist engine, motor.By automatically control volume model machine drive steel wire rope lifting and driving stepper motor it is universal carry down it is dynamic solve the problems, such as vertical plane and horizontal accurate fast positioning, further increase effect while guarantee installation accuracy.

Description

A kind of magnetic floats engineering evacuation platform installation chassis
Technical field
It the utility model is related to a kind of magnetic and float engineering evacuation platform installation apparatus field, refer in particular to one kind and be used for medium-and low-speed maglev Engineering evacuation platform steel structure member auxiliary installing device.
Background technology
In May, 2016, formal carrying operation is opened in Changsha southern station to chrysanthemum airport magnetic is floating, during the engineering is domestic first Low speed magnetic floating line, based on this, many problem of will not hit in the past in engineering are being encountered during civil engineering construction, magnetic floats Engineering track is narrower, typically sets two-way track, sets evacuation platform and passage in the inner side of two-way track, the evacuation platform with Passage is being that the country is formed using all-metal component, it is necessary to be fixed on the inner side concrete of support rail beam first, and structure quantity is more, Installation procedure is cumbersome, and the positioning accuracy request of structure is very high, and according to investigation, the current country there is no to be set for the special of such installation It is standby, it is very low by manually lifting by crane the accurate efficiency in place of structure, while the duration is nervous, and this use is derived newly to solve this problem Type.This technology solves two key technical problems, first, frequently being played on whole circuit, it is necessary to which repeatedly side has moved lifting Put, be installed on dismounting and occupy the substantial amounts of time, specially devise mobile trolley used device for this, and ingenious make use of two-way rail The inner side girder steel in road avoids the process for reinstalling track, while side sets auxiliary positioning in orbit as walking track Wheel turn avoid the problem of being oriented in walking process, be mounted with that drive device realizes automatic row on front-seat castor in addition Walk;Second, accurate the problem of lifting by crane in place, magnetic float project installation precision and are accurate to a millimeter rank, by manual control lifting in place It is highly difficult, walked by setting automatic hoist engine to drive steel wire rope lifting to solve the problems, such as vertical plane positioning, while by installing The universal knot of stepper motor driving is adjusted in the position of the water surface, realizes the positioning of horizontal plane, thus secondary mode realizes quick and precisely The problem of positioning.
Utility model content
The defects of the purpose of this utility model is to be directed to prior art and deficiency, there is provided a kind of magnetic floats engineering evacuation platform Chassis is installed, it is used as walking track by making full use of magnetic to float two-way track, and sets auxiliary positioning by side in orbit Wheel, solves the problems, such as orientation walking on the premise of not additionally mounted walking track.It is frequently mobile with fixing as compared with the past Device for hoisting, by setting boom hoisting on chassis, it can quickly move, greatly improved with the automatic travelling device that chassis configures Efficiency of construction.
To achieve the above object, the utility model is using following technical scheme:It includes mobility framework 1, mobility framework 1 Four mobile devices of lower setting, mobile device include castor 7, auxiliary positioning wheel 3, and castor 7 moves on magnetic levitation track 4, aid in Locating wheel 3 is close to move on inwall in the inner side of magnetic levitation track 4, and two, front castor drives drive device, and drive device is by motor 2nd, chain 6, castor gear 5 are formed, and castor gear 5 is fixedly connected with castor, and fixed hoisting support frame 8 is installed in mobility framework 1, Montant 9, and about center position installs universal knot 10 on montant 9, the universal cochain of knot 10 picks up arm 12, the top of lifting arm 12 Pulley 14 is set, and the steel wire rope 11 with suspension hook is connected on hoist engine 13 by pulley 14 and montant 9, separately in mobility framework 1 one Side sets control cabinet 15, and control cabinet 15 is to be electrically connected with hoist engine 13, motor 2.
The output end of described motor 1 carries gear.
The utility model specific implementation step:1st, chassis installation is in place:Spacing between the two-way track of engineering is floated according to magnetic Make the chassis for meeting width requirement, the castor 7 of installation four, the auxiliary positioning wheel 3 of the inner side of attachment rail 4, in front-seat pin The inner side of wheel 7 installation gear 5, is fixed on mobility framework 1 close to the position of castor 7 by the motor 2 with gear, is linked by chain 6 The gear 6 of motor 2 and castor 7.Lifting support 8 is fixed on to the rear end of mobility framework 1 with montant 9, ten thousand are installed in montant stage casing To knot 10, installation crane arm 12 is tied universal, the steel wire rope 11 with suspension hook is by playing the pulley 14 on arm top along montant 9 Top is down connected on hoist engine 13, and hoist engine 13 is connected with motor 2 by electricity with control cabinet 15.2. chassis is walked:Press Forwarding button on lower control cabinet 15, the motor 2 being arranged close on front-seat castor 7 obtain electric rotating forward, and its leading portion gear passes through chain Bar 6 promotes front-seat castor 7 to move forward and drives whole chassis to move forward with the linkage of gear 5 on castor 7.Press stopping by Button, motor 2 powers off and its front end gear stops operating, and front-seat castor 7 stops movement therewith.Press back, installed in by Nearby arrange the motor 2 on castor 7 and obtain electric reversion, its leading portion gear is promoted front-seat by the linkage of gear 5 on chain 6 and castor 7 Castor 7 is moved rearwards and drives whole chassis to be moved rearwards.3rd, fire escape structure lifting:Press decline button, hoist engine 13 Rotating forward must be electrically activated, steel wire rope 11 unclamps from hoist engine 13 to be built below the track under suspension hook deadweight by the decline of pulley 14 Storeroom, stop button is pressed, the power-off of hoist engine 13 is stopped, and after structure is connected firmly with suspension hook, presses rising button, Hoist engine 13 must electrically activate reversion, and steel wire rope 11 is tightened up from hoist engine 13, be constructed by pulley 14 and rise to installation level Face.4th, plane positioning:To press and shuffle, stepper motor 17 is driven forward universal knot 10 so that lifting arm 12 moves clockwise, Press backward shift, stepper motor 17 is driven reverse universal knot 10 so that lifting arm 12 counterclockwise moves, by along with it is inverse two Direction movement determines that structure needs horizontal plane position to be mounted.5th, structure installation:Certain structure peace has been determined by the 3rd, 4 steps The control position of dress, bolt are fixed and complete installation, it is repeated multiple times after this section of evacuation platform structure all install, installation step Rapid 2, which are moved to new installation site, restarts work.
After adopting the above technical scheme, the utility model is used as walking track by making full use of magnetic to float two-way track, and Auxiliary positioning wheel is set by side in orbit, solves asking for orientation walking on the premise of not additionally mounted walking track Topic.Frequent movement and fixed hoisting device as compared with the past, by setting boom hoisting on chassis, it can be configured with chassis automatic Running gear quickly moves, and efficiency of construction greatly improved.Steel wire rope lifting and stepping electricity are driven by automatically controlling volume model machine Machine driving is universal carry down it is dynamic solve the problems, such as vertical plane and horizontal accurate fast positioning, ensure further while installation accuracy Improve effect.
